Belden brick has a large variety of colors. They are capable of producing up to 250 million bricks per year. They are the perfect company for large architectural projects, including municipal buildings. Their special shapes include arches, stretchers, soldiers, and rowlocks. Belden is the largest family owned brick company in the United States and was founded in 1885.

503-505
Known as a smooth brick, 503-505 is a bright red color. We love seeing this brick on larger commercial projects, especially banks, municipal buildings, and office buildings.
503-505 is available in modular, roman, and norman.
Amherst Blend
Modeled after the classic western mass vibe, Amherst Blend is a gorgeous dark red. With black bricks mixed in, we love seeing it used on large buildings and chimneys. The color range is perfect for New England.
Amherst Blend is available in modular, economo modular, roman, norman, and utility.
Belcrest 760
Sand molded bricks are perfect for homes or chimneys. We love seeing Belcrest 760 around New England. It will turn any house into a stunning home.
Belcrest 760 is available in modular.
Colony Blend
A smooth brick similar in color range to Belcrest 760, Colony Blend is a full range of color. It leads to a more weathered look.
Colony Blend is available in modular.
Colony Red

Colony Red is available in modular.
Tulip Blend
With a unique bark texture, Tulip Blend will bring your project to life. Recently we’ve seen this brick used on police headquarters, libraries, and banks.
Tulip Blend is available in modular.

Belden Brick Specs
Size | Length | Width | Height |
---|---|---|---|
Modular | 7 5/8″ | 3 5/8″ | 2 1/4″ |
Economo Modular | 7 5/8″ | 3 5/8″ | 3 5/8″ |
Roman | 11 5/8″ | 3 5/8″ | 1 5/8″ |
Norman | 11 5/8″ | 3 5/8″ | 2 1/4″ |
Utility | 11 5/8″ | 3 5/8″ | 3 5/8″ |
